1.—(1) These Rules shall be cited as the Rules of the Court of Judicature (Northern Ireland) (Amendment) 2017.
(2) These Rules shall come into operation on 8th January 2018 and shall apply to proceedings lodged on or after that date.
(3) In these Rules “the principal Rules” means the Rules of the Court of Judicature (Northern Ireland) 1980(3); and an Order or rule referred to by number means the Order or rule so numbered in the principal Rules.
2. In Order 53, rule 4(1) of the principal Rules, omit “promptly and in any event”.

(This note is not part of the Rules)
These Rules amend the Rules of the Court of Judicature (Northern Ireland) 1980 (S.R. 1980 No. 346) to remove the requirement of promptitude from the time limit for making an application for leave to apply for judicial review so that the time limit is three months from the date grounds for the application first arose.
